This line is a reference to the Dr. Seuss' children’s book Green Eggs and Ham, where “Sam-I-Am” bothers some unnamed character to try Green Eggs and Ham, who in turn declines, claiming to dislike it. By the end, he tries it and enjoys it.

This guy in a relationship thought really big of himself and wanted to show how he was so amazing. To prevail means to dominate. He want’s to show his girlfriend he had power, to look cool in his relationship.

Q-Tip then describes an anecdote of a time him and his cousin saw this exact scenario play out in public. A man lightly bumped into a couple after they had been walking towards each other and instead of brushing it off like he should’ve, the boyfriend showed off his fury in the attempt of some botched machismo. In the end, he just got his ass and his pride kicked.

The message is clear, acting all tough to boost your ego (especially when you aren’t really all that) is only really gonna make you look like a fool.

Q-Tip just explained three stories in this song, all of them in which someone ends up fitting the definition of a fool. Sometimes you can become a fool because life can be hard, and you can’t be controlled all the time.

Also a reference to the TV show Naked City, which ended each episode with the narrator saying “There are eight million stories in the naked city. This has been one of them.”

If you think you’re good enough to step to him, attempt it; if not, let him rock the mic uninterrupted.

This line was sampled on the chorus of Jay-Z’s song “Bring it On” on Reasonable Doubt.

Fat Joe spoke with Complex in 2011 and said the following about this line being sampled in “Bring It On”:

[Primo sampled my line, ‘Bring it on if you think you can hang,’ on Jay-Z’s album]. I saw Jay-Z, and he was like, ‘Yo man, we’re gonna send you some publishing. We used your voice on this [song].’ That shit was cool. Reasonable Doubt is a classic album. That whole album was crazy. To have my voice on there was dope.”
